Description
Delphi Polska Automotive Systems will build a new factory in Gliwice. The plant will employ at least 200 people in production of steering systems for cars (steering gears, columns). The factory will commence production in the third quarter of 2007. Delphi already has a Polish factory in Tychy, where it employs 1,000 people and it has hired 400 new workers in 2006.
